Liebherr Works Pile Project in Shadow of Colombia Volcano
Rig Installing Piles in Area Notorious for Hard Rock
The Colombian government’s “4G Toll Road Concession Program” is the largest project in Latin America for the development of the road infrastructure, involving the expansion or maintenance of about 7,000 kilometer of roads as well as the erection of new bridges. On the east-west route from Ibagué to Cajamarca, Mincivil S.A. is relying on the drilling rig LB 36 from Liebherr.
One section of the large-scale construction project is in the Andes in West Colombia. In direct proximity is the Nevado del Tolima, beside the Nevado del Ruiz and the Nevado de Santa Isabel, one of the three largest volcanoes in the “Parque Nacional Natural Los Nevados.” A two-lane road is being built on the 35 kilometer long route between Ibagué and Cajamarca and will include 40 bridges made of concrete elements. Upon completion, it is estimated that the distance will be able to be covered in half the time that what it currently takes.
